Playable discs

DVD-RAM:

DVD Video Recording format,

 

AVCHD format, JPEG

DVD-R:

DVD-Video format§1,

 

AVCHD format§1, MP3§1, 2,

 

JPEG§1, 2, DivX§1, 2

DVD-R DL (Dual Layer): DVD-Video format§1, AVCHD format§1, MP3§1, 2, JPEG§1, 2, DivX§1, 2

DVD-RW:

DVD-Video format§1,

 

DVD Video Recording format,

 

AVCHD format§1

+R§1, +R DL (Double Layer)§1, +RW DVD-Video

CD-Audio (CD-DA)

CD-R/CD-RW: CD-DA§1, MP3§1, 2, JPEG§1, 2, DivX§1, 2

§1 Finalising is necessary for compatible playback.

§2 ISO9660 level 1 or 2 (except for extended formats) and Joliet

This unit is compatible with multi- session/border (except for DVD-R DL). This unit is not compatible with packet- writing.

Optical pick-up

System with 1 lens, 2 integration units (662 nm wavelength for DVDs, 780 nm wavelength for CDs)

LASER specification

Class 1 LASER Product Wave length:

780 nm (CDs)

662 nm (DVDs)

Laser power:

No hazardous radiation is emitted with the safety protection
